Transaction 586dee8eddc99817890a9acfb4e3d7fba10483f7af656804788d6d8357169514
1 Input
1 Output
-
586dee8eddc99817890a9acfb4e3d7fba10483f7af656804788d6d8357169514:0
- value
- 1124552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2475b19572c6eb872f271738b59f0f0231f7a57 OP_EQUAL
- address
- 3NKU7nj4GJSc6PGud3dVuS6L9rzuQAcc9w